§ 12-23-5-9 — Programs in which defendants ordered to participate

Text
A court may not order a defendant or a
convicted individual to complete an alcohol and drug services
treatment program under section 2(b)(1) or 6(1) of this chapter unless
the court determines that the program in which the individual is to
participate is administered by a court under IC 12-23-14 or is certified
by the division of mental health and addiction.
[Pre-1992 Revision Citation: 16-13-6.1-15.1(g).]

Legislative History
As added by P.L.2-1992, SEC.17. Amended by P.L.40-1994,
SEC.41; P.L.215-2001, SEC.62.
